Flavonoids

Flavonoids

Flavonoids are a group of plant metabolites with antioxidant properties that contribute to the color of fruits and flowers. They play a significant role in protecting plants from UV radiation and pathogens. Flavonoids are studied for their potential health benefits, including anti-inflammatory, antiviral, and anticancer properties. They are widely researched in the fields of pharmacology, nutrition, and molecular biology.

  • R-Equol

    CAS:
    <p>R-Equol is a chiral compound classified as an isoflavandiol, which is a type of non-steroidal estrogen. It is derived from the metabolic conversion of daidzein, an isoflavone predominantly found in soy products, by intestinal microbiota in some individuals. The presence of equol-producing bacteria is necessary for this biotransformation process.</p>

  • Morusin

    CAS:
    <p>Morusin is a naturally occurring flavonoid compound, which is derived primarily from the root bark of Morus alba, commonly known as the mulberry tree. This bioactive substance is known for its various chemical properties and its ability to modulate several biological pathways. The compound acts primarily through the inhibition of key signaling pathways, such as the NF-κB and MAPK pathways, which are involved in inflammation and cancer progression.</p>
